Housemate from Hell

When LA native Stephen Eldridge needs a new place to live, he turns to his best friend, Miki McDermott. Stephen and Miki have a lot in common. Both are gay, single, and outgoing, and both come from big, loving families. Stephen runs his own landscaping business, and Miki is a respected nurse. But what starts out as a simple living arrangement soon gets complicated. After they sign an insurance policy on the mortgage, one of them decides that in this house, two is a crowd.
